About 64 Leeds Road
64 Leeds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Eccleshill, Bradford, Bradford (BD2 3AY). It has a recorded floor area of 33 m² (around 355 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(April 2019) shows a C (score 73). The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since October 2008.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while main heating d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 92), a 2-band jump.
At 33 m² it sits well below the postcode median (62 m² across 12 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 83% of similar EPCs). Last sale on file: £89,000 in October 2019.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 2004–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£125,000 is 40.4%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£251/sq ft) was about 147.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
